The word "Roumieh" comes from Aramaic, meaning "hills" and refers to this characterizing feature of the local terrain. This is understandable when one sees the "bumpy" pinetree-covered hills in the pastures of the village.
Whilst the roumieh village itself is quite old (founded circa 1500), the 20th Century saw the village coming to a more prominent role in the area. With the ongoing diaspora towards the West including both North and Latin America. Relatively to other similar villages, its inhabitants became increasingly educated (partially thanks to the proximity of Beirut and its institutions).
Although Roumieh is known for its people quarrelling over politics and even fighting from time to time, it is a tight-knit community that has survived the most divisive horrors of the Lebanese Civil War and the ongoing political turmoil, However, Roumieh remains a community that its forefathers built and will remain so thanks to some outstanding members who have been known to put family and village before anything else. Lebanese villages have always been collectivistic societies. Lebanon's villagers have always put the family in the first place
Roumieh's population has changed due to the relocation of many people to the center of Lebanon, Matn and its areas. But Roumieh maintained its look and vision, unlike surrounding towns, due to its closed-knit community and people of the town.
Like all Lebanese mountain villages, Roumieh is marked with very beautiful terraces.
There used to be several natural streams (Ain) that surfaced in the village which were a good source of water for the residents, most of these have disappeared. There is only one that remains properly functional, at the fountain in the center of the village.
One can find some very pretty traditional Lebanese houses (pyramidal red brick roofs, white or sandstone walls with overlooking balconies and verandas shaped with arches in the old Levantine style) in Roumieh. some of these surrounding the Saydeh Church, and others in the Naas and Haret el Tahta and Fawka neighborhoods.

Lived in Roumieh back in the early 70's. Still trying to find the two homes we lived in. Like up the road from these three concrete holes in the ground. Thanks for the vid, I do remember water coming from pipes in the side of the mountain. There were two bakeries, Shrines to Mary along the road, a creepy graveyard with ancient writing on the road downhill, complete with open crypts and skeletons. My father, while not working at AUB, ran a free clinic at the elbow of the road leaving town. Best place I've ever lived, and hope to, one day, return.
